ENGINES FOR AFRICA OFFERS MOTORS YOU CAN DEPEND ON

Engines For Africa Offers Motors You Can Depend On

Engines For Africa Offers Motors You Can Depend On

Blog Article

A Full Guide to Selecting the Right Engine for Your Project



Selecting the appropriate engine for your job is a vital choice that can significantly affect its overall success. It is important to thoroughly define your project needs, assess performance demands, and think about user-friendliness together with various other crucial aspects. In addition, understanding the area assistance readily available and scrutinizing price implications can better refine your selection. Each of these components plays a critical function in making sure that your chosen engine not just meets instant goals but additionally aligns with long-lasting desires. As we discover these factors to consider, you might discover that the subtleties of each facet expose more than initially anticipated.


Specify Your Job Needs





Defining your task needs is a crucial action in selecting the suitable engine for effective implementation. A comprehensive understanding of your project's purposes will direct you in recognizing the capacities and attributes needed from an engine. Begin by describing the scope of your job, consisting of the desired capability, target market, and the particular outcomes you aim to attain.


Following, consider the technological requirements that straighten with your job objectives. This includes examining the compatibility of the engine with existing systems, as well as the programming languages and structures that will certainly be used. In addition, assess the degree of scalability required to suit future development or modifications in demand.


Budget plan restrictions additionally play a vital function in specifying your task requires. Establish a clear monetary structure to guide your decision-making process, making certain that the engine selected fits within your spending plan while offering the needed performance.


Evaluate Performance Demands



Engines For AfricaEngines For Africa
As soon as you have a clear understanding of your task needs, the next step is to examine the efficiency demands of the engine. If your project entails real-time handling or high-frequency purchases, prioritize engines that supply reduced latency and high throughput.


Following, take into consideration the scalability of the engine. Analyze whether it can handle raised workloads as your job expands. Engines that support horizontal scaling are usually more effective for larger applications. Furthermore, assess the engine's efficiency under various problems, such as peak usage circumstances, to ensure it meets your reliability requirements.


Think About Convenience of Usage



While technical specs are essential, the simplicity of usage of an engine can substantially influence the advancement procedure and general project success. An instinctive user interface, clear documentation, and structured operations can dramatically minimize the discovering curve for developers, allowing them to concentrate on creativity and analytic instead of coming to grips with complicated devices.


When examining an engine's simplicity of use, consider the onboarding experience. A well-structured intro, complete with tutorials and example projects, can facilitate a smoother transition for brand-new individuals. Additionally, the clarity and comprehensiveness of the engine's documentation play a crucial role; comprehensive overviews and API referrals can encourage designers to repair and carry out features successfully.


Another aspect to take into Website consideration is the engine's modification capabilities. An engine that enables very easy adjustments can be more straightforward, as designers can customize it to fit their certain needs without substantial trouble. Examine the workflow combination with devices and platforms you currently utilize. A natural ecosystem can boost productivity and decrease rubbing throughout the growth process. Ultimately, picking an engine that focuses on simplicity of usage can result in an extra efficient and pleasurable advancement experience.


Assess Area and Support



The strength of an engine's area and support network can considerably affect a developer's experience and success. When assessing an engine, think about the size and activity level of its community.


Moreover, examine the accessibility of official assistance channels. Trustworthy documents, responsive consumer support, and normal updates are necessary for dealing with technical issues and keeping your project on course. Engines For Africa. Active communities also promote cooperation, supplying opportunities for networking and comments, which can be important, particularly for tiny groups or independent programmers




Additionally, investigate the presence of community-run occasions, such as hackathons or meetups. These gatherings can improve your understanding of the engine while linking you with experienced individuals and potential collaborators. In recap, a durable community and support group not only simplify growth however likewise produce an atmosphere for finding out and advancement, ultimately enhancing the probability of your task's success.


Compare Cost and Licensing Choices



Spending plan considerations play an essential role in picking the right engine for your project, as the cost and licensing alternatives can dramatically impact both temporary expenses and lasting feasibility. Engines For Africa. Various engines use varying rates structures, which can include single purchase charges, registration designs, or revenue-sharing arrangements based upon your project's profits


Engines For AfricaEngines For Africa
When contrasting prices, it's vital to evaluate not only company website the initial financial investment but additionally recurring costs associated with updates, assistance, and extra attributes. Some engines may show up affordable at initial glimpse but impose high costs later because of concealed charges or needed attachments. Alternatively, more pricey engines could provide detailed devices and support that might ultimately save time and resources.


Certifying choices additionally differ significantly. Some engines are open-source, using flexibility and community-driven assistance, while others might need exclusive licenses that limit usage and distribution. Understanding the ramifications of each licensing model is vital, as it affects possession civil liberties, future scalability, and possible lawful this contact form obligations.


Verdict



To conclude, selecting the ideal engine for a task demands a thorough examination of defined project requirements, efficiency needs, ease of usage, community support, and cost factors to consider. By systematically resolving these essential factors, decision-makers can guarantee positioning with both current and future task demands. A knowledgeable option inevitably improves the possibility of task success, allowing efficient source allotment and maximizing possible outcomes within the specified monetary restrictions.


Selecting the appropriate engine for your project is an essential decision that can significantly affect its general success.Specifying your project needs is a crucial action in picking the proper engine for successful application. An extensive understanding of your task's purposes will lead you in recognizing the features and capabilities needed from an engine.As soon as you have a clear understanding of your job requires, the following action is to examine the performance demands of the engine.In verdict, choosing the suitable engine for a project necessitates a comprehensive analysis of defined task demands, efficiency demands, simplicity of usage, area assistance, and cost factors to consider.

Report this page